Keep your temp below 28 degrees and the plants should be ok. If you've got an aircon in the room then the temp is usually about 2 degrees warmer than the thermostat. And T5's barely generate heat at all so I wouldn't worry.
3ft tank dimension is 90cmX45cmx45cm. Will not be under aircon environment. Currently running a fan to keep the temp down with my 4X36W PL
If i were to get the 4x39W T5. Would that be an overkill. Running 4x39W T5 will get me slightly over 3wpg. My 4x36W PL is currently giving me 2.8wpg. Any recommendation for a T5 light set?
Well, you could use 4x39w T5 but you could do a dawn to high noon to dusk setup. Use 2 timer to separate the timing.
